Car Key Reprogramming

Car key reprogramming is the process of reprogramming an unprogrammed chip inside a replacement car key to make it compatible with the vehicle you own. It's more effective than purchasing keys from a dealer, and you can save money.

This procedure is typically performed by an experienced locksmith. They will employ a tool that connects directly to the OBD-II connector and utilizes software specific to your vehicle.

What is the most important reprogramming?

Reprogramming your car key is the process of changing the blank chip inside your new key or replacement key to match the current settings of your vehicle. You can now use the key to start and gain access to your vehicle. You can also do this if your existing key is damaged or lost. Reprogramming keys for cars is usually performed by locksmiths who are professional and have the necessary equipment and software to do so.

The process is fairly easy, but it will differ depending on your car's model and make. You can find the reprogramming instructions in the user manual for your car. There are also guides online that are based on an overall procedure for all cars.

To reprogram a new or replacement car key, you'll first turn off the car off. Then, insert the key, and then turn it on. The security light will come on and remain lit for a short period of time until the key is programmed. Then, you can remove the key. You'll need to repeat this process for each additional key you wish to reprogram.

You can test your key after changing it's programming by turning on the car, but not letting it start. The sound of the car lock turning should be a sign that the reprogramming was successful.

If you're in a hurry and don't have the time to follow the detailed instructions, you can contact your local auto locksmith to get help. They can program your new or replacement key in a matter of minutes, avoiding time and hassle of ordering one at the car dealership.

To accomplish this, they need to connect their computer to the onboard diagnostic port (usually found underneath the dashboard), and then make use of a specific program to create a code that is compatible with the settings of your vehicle. Only licensed locksmiths with the proper training and licenses are able to access this software. They must also adhere to strict guidelines to avoid damaging your vehicle or causing issues.

Keys to ignition that are electronic and remote control ones need to be reprogrammed so that they emit the correct frequencies that will allow you to unlock and start your car. This is an essential aspect of the security procedure to ensure that thieves are not able to copy the key to your car.

A professional locksmith can change the programming of your key relatively easily. They'll need to know the manufacturer and model as well as the kind of key you own. They'll then be able to provide you with a key that is compatible with the system of your vehicle.

In the past the locksmith would use the blank key from your house, car or whatever, then jiggle it inside the lock, then cut some notches to turn on the lock. Nowadays, however, many cars have integrated technology that requires a chip-integrated keys or fob to function. The keys have to be programmed to your specific vehicle by an expert locksmith or mechanic.

Depending on the model and make of your vehicle, you may be able to accomplish this yourself. It typically requires a working key but if you have a spare and are willing to try changing the original key, it can save you time and money. Certain vehicles require a specialist for programming and others can be programmed by yourself with the right tools.
